TīmeklisGoat's rue is a leguminous plant of the pea family, this species and most plants in the genus have a symbiotic relationship with certain strains of bacteria which dwell in the soil. The bacteria aid by fixing atmospheric nitrogen and can be found in nodules on the roots of the plants. As nitrogen is a precious nutrient, this relationship is ... TīmeklisA low, bushy, hairy perennial. Flowers in terminal racemes and others arising from leaf axils, with showy, pea-flower-type blossoms; the standard (larger upper petal) light yellow suffused with pink, and the keel (2 united lower petals) pink or pale purple. Blooms May–August.
